cost 236 ms
printf 不打印变量浮点答案 - printf doesn't print variable float answer

尝试在添加税款和小费后计算账单总额,然后将其分摊给 2 个人; 代码编译但不打印最终值。 这是 cs50 课程的一部分 - 附带说明,我发现它在运行代码时非常困难,但通常它是不正确的,在我搜索它之前我看不到解决方案。 即便如此,理解它本身仍然是一项壮举; 像这里为什么我要使用返回? 我知道它是必需的 ...

CS50 finance (Index) sqlite error near WHERE - CS50 finance (Index) sqlite error near WHERE

这个 function 应该返回一个表,该表恢复所有按股票代码分组的交易。 我一直坚持这一点,因为我不断收到一个错误,该错误似乎来自 sqlite researche (transactions_sql),更具体地说,来自我调用用户 ID 的方式。 有人可以向我解释我做错了什么吗? 我是否没有在我 ...

如何在 python 中使用列表和 for 循环来打乱列表并记录不同的排列? - How can I shuffle a list and keep record of the different arrangements using lists and for loops in python?

我想在每个循环中使用 random.shuffle() 洗牌 3 张牌,并将新排列添加到我的洗牌列表中。 相反,我得到的是一个带有最新洗牌的嵌套列表。 每次顺序发生变化时,所有已添加到 Shuffles 的列表都会以某种方式更新为新的排列。 我应该怎么做才能跟踪嵌套列表中的所有不同安排? 在此处输 ...

function 总是返回真 - function always return true

我在编写一个 function 时遇到了麻烦,它使用 Luhn 的算法检查信用卡是否有效(从倒数第二个开始,每隔一个数字乘以 2;加上未乘以 2 的数字之和;如果总数的最后一位为 0,则该数字有效)。 当我开始编写代码时,我检查了这些行: 他们似乎工作正常。 当我现在再次尝试检查时,它会忽略以下几行 ...

2023-01-27 13:11:41   1   84    c / cs50  
C 中关于 bool 和 if/else if 的代码审查 - Code review in C regarding bools and if/else if

在有关 CS50 第 2 周问题设置密码的一些帮助下,我想出了这个解决方案。 提示是使用 2 function 想出一个简单的密码检查器,验证输入的字符串是否包含 1 个大写字母、1 个小写字母、1 个数字和 1 个符号。 建议是使用布尔值。 但是,我有 3 个关于它如何以及为何起作用的问题: B ...

如何将集合项转换为数组的索引 - How to turn set items into indexes for an array

我目前正在尝试解决 CS50 AI 中的一个练习,我应该在其中使用 minimax 算法创建一个 tictactoe。 在执行此操作时,我还必须创建一个 function 来生成可能的选项,以及一个 function 在选择其中一个可能的操作后立即生成一个新的 state 板。 但是,我的代码有错误 ...

CS50 week 4 无滤镜模糊 Function - CS50 week 4 Filter-less Blur Function

我花了几天时间试图找出这个 function 有什么问题。它实际上编译得很好,但它以错误的方式模糊了图像。 我相信也许我的数字或公式是错误的,但在反复检查几个小时后,我无法弄清楚哪里出了问题。 该练习希望您使用 3*3 模糊框模糊图像,因此将模糊框的 RGB 值相加并将它们除以有效模糊框像素(图像 ...

2023-01-25 11:38:50   2   54    c / cs50 / blur  
pset1 用餐时间但检查失败 - pset1 meal time but check fails

该问题需要将用户的输入转换为时间并打印用餐时间(即午餐时间、晚餐时间等) 当我用问题中提供的时间测试我的代码时,我得到了预期的 output。 可悲的是,当我运行检查时它失败了。 这是我的代码 以下是运行检查后出现的错误。 我不知道为什么我会从检查中得到这个结果 ...

2023-01-24 17:16:19   1   35    python / cs50  
为什么输入 char 'T' 不返回数组的总数? - Why does entering the char 'T' not return the total of the array?

我是一名初学者,正在尝试使用数组来计算某人在可变周数内花在 CS50 课程上的总小时数。 但是当它提示输入字符 T 时,程序结束并且不计算总数。 我试过将 if 语句放在第一位,但总数不正确 - 结果是 21782 之类的东西。我假设问题出在第二个 for 循环中 - 我最终也会让它计算平均值,但 ...

谁能帮我吗? 我的代码每次输入不同的值时都打印 0; 我的代码应该打印硬币数量 - Can anyone help me out? My code print 0 every time input a different value; my code is supposed to print number of coins

在问题 set6 中,我需要向用户询问输入(一个浮点数),然后使用输入来计算使用欠的硬币数量。 在我的代码中,我在一段时间内使用模 function 将硬币数量增加一。 不幸的是,我没有得到我预期的结果。 有人可以帮忙吗? 下面是我的代码 ...

2023-01-19 09:28:22   1   18    cs50  
C中的边缘检测 - Edge Detection in C

从事边缘检测 function。回顾我的代码,我认为我有概念/逻辑。 但结果并没有以应有的方式出现。 当我运行该程序时,大多数 RGB 值变成了 255。我试过使用不同的数据类型并在创建变量时四处移动,但这似乎没有帮助。 我也试过代码的微型版本,一切似乎都按预期工作,但不确定为什么当我把它加在一起时 ...

如何使用 isdigit function 检查给定的多位字符是否为数字? - How to use isdigit function to check whether a given multiple digit character is numeric or not?

如何使用C中的isdigit function来判断给定的多位字符串是否为数字? 这就是我将 isdigit function 用于单个数字字符的方式。 现在,我想检查多位数字字符(例如 92、789)。 这是我的代码 然而,上面的代码只适用于两位数 integer,而不适用于三位数字 integ ...

我可以像处理字符串数组那样同时定义和分配一个 integer 数组吗? - Can I define and assign an integer array at the same time like we do with the string array?

这是我同时定义和分配字符串数组的方式 现在我想应用相同的技术从用户那里获取 integer 值 但是代码没有被编译,编译器是这样说的:IntArray.c:5:9: error: array initializer must be an initializer list or wide strin ...


 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M